    Raman spectroscopy is employed to characterize thin diamond films deposited by microwave plasma assisted chemical vapour deposition technique using a gas mixture of methane and hydrogen. The surface morphology was analyzed by scanning electron microscopy.The submicron crystals on (100) facets of diamond crystals gave rise to bands in the Raman spectrum.
